Here comes an updated version of the patches. I have applied some minor
changes based on Giuseppe's suggestions posted on Github (thanks for the
review!).

Another patch is added (9/9) to move some helper functions used for
Metalink-over-HTTP from http.c to metalink.c. They are also made
non-static so that they can be used in "metalink_from_http" function in
http.c.

Hubert Tarasiuk <[email protected]> writes:
> 
> I have prepared a Metalink patch for Wget. The two main features are:
>
> - support Metalink v3 and Metalink v4 XML files:
> https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c5854
> using libmetalink parser: https://launchpad.net/libmetalink
>
> - support Metalink in HTTP headers: http://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6249
> 
> Please let me know what do you think about the patches. Some test cases
> are included. If you would like to test it on actual servers, here is
> what I found:
> - Metalink files with PGP signatures: http://curl.haxx.se/download.html
> - Metalink in HTTP headers:
> https://download.gnome.org/apps/3.0/3.0.0/sources/
>
> The commits are also available via Github interface:
> https://github.com/jy987321/Wget/commits/metalink
From cf1476f3d3be9b7cfe3cff89561f35ca79f323ea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Hubert Tarasiuk <[email protected]>
Date: Sat, 30 May 2015 23:51:55 +0200
Subject: [PATCH 1/9] Metalink support.

* bootstrap.conf: Add crypto/sha256
* configure.ac: Look for libmetalink and GPGME
* doc/wget.texi: Add --input-metalink and --metalink-over-http
options description.
* po/POTFILES.in: Add metalink.c
* src/Makefile.am: Add new translation unit (metalink.c)
* src/http.c (http_stat): Add metalink field.
(free_stat): Free metalink field.
(find_key_value): Find value of given key in header string.
(has_key): Check if token exists in header string.
(find_key_values): Find all key=value pairs in header string.
(metalink_from_http): Obtain Metalink metadata from HTTP response.
(gethttp): Call metalink_from_http if requested.
(http_loop): Request Metalink metadata from HTTP response if should be.
Fall back to regular download if no Metalink metadata found.
* src/init.c: Add --input-metalink and --metalink-over-http options
* src/main.c (option_data): Handle --input-metalink and
--metalink-over-http cmd arguments.
(print_help): Print --input-metalink option description.
(main): Retrieve files from Metalink file
* src/metalink.c (retrieve_from_metalink): Download files described by
metalink.
(metalink_res_cmp): Comparator for resources priority-sorting.
* src/metalink.h: Create header for metalink.c
(RES_TYPE_SUPPORTED): Define supported resources media.
(DEFAULT_PRI): Default mirror priority for Metalink over HTTP.
(VALID_PRI_RANGE): Valid priority range.
* src/options.h (options): Add input_metalink option and metalink_over_http
options.
* src/utils.c (hex_to_string): Convert binary data to ASCII-hex.
* src/utils.h (hex_to_string): Add prototype.
* src/wget.h: Add metalink-related error enums
Add METALINK_METADATA flag for document type.

+/* Will return proper metalink_t structure if enough data was found in
+   http response resp. Otherwise returns NULL.
+   Two exit points: one for success and one for failure.  */
+static metalink_t *
+metalink_from_http (const struct response *resp, const struct http_stat *hs,
+                    const struct url *u)
+{
+  metalink_t *metalink = NULL;
+  metalink_file_t *mfile = xnew0 (metalink_file_t);
+  const char *val_beg, *val_end;
+  int res_count = 0, hash_count = 0, sig_count = 0, i;
+
+  DEBUGP (("Checking for Metalink in HTTP response\n"));
+
+  /* Initialize metalink file for our simple use case.  */
+  if (hs->local_file)
+    mfile->name = xstrdup (hs->local_file);
+  else
+    mfile->name = url_file_name (u, NULL);
+
+  /* Begin with 1-element array (for 0-termination). */
+  mfile->checksums = xnew0 (metalink_checksum_t *);
+  mfile->resources = xnew0 (metalink_resource_t *);
+
+  /* Find all Link headers.  */
+  for (i = 0;
+       (i = resp_header_locate (resp, "Link", i, &val_beg, &val_end)) != -1;
+       i++)
+    {
+      char *rel = NULL, *reltype = NULL;
+      char *urlstr = NULL;
+      const char *url_beg, *url_end, *attrs_beg;
+      size_t url_len;
+
+      /* Sample Metalink Link headers:
+
+           Link: <http://www2.example.com/dir1/dir2/dir3/dir4/dir5/example.ext>;
+           rel=duplicate; pri=1; pref; geo=gb; depth=4
+
+           Link: <http://example.com/example.ext.asc>; rel=describedby;
+           type="application/pgp-signature"
+       */
+
+      /* Find beginning of URL.  */
+      url_beg = val_beg;
+      while (url_beg < val_end - 1 && c_isspace (*url_beg))
+        url_beg++;
+
+      /* Find end of URL.  */
+      /* The convention here is that end ptr points to one element after
+         end of string. In this case, it should be pointing to the '>', which
+         is one element after end of actual URL. Therefore, it should never point
+         to val_end, which is one element after entire header value string.  */
+      url_end = url_beg + 1;
+      while (url_end < val_end - 1 && *url_end != '>')
+        url_end++;
+
+      if (url_beg >= val_end || url_end >= val_end ||
+          *url_beg != '<' || *url_end != '>')
+        {
+          DEBUGP (("This is not a valid Link header. Ignoring.\n"));
+          continue;
+        }
+
+      /* Skip <.  */
+      url_beg++;
+      url_len = url_end - url_beg;
+
+      /* URL found. Now handle the attributes.  */
+      attrs_beg = url_end + 1;
+
+      /* First we need to find out what type of link it is. Currently, we
+         support rel=duplicate and rel=describedby.  */
+      if (!find_key_value (attrs_beg, val_end, "rel", &rel))
+        {
+          DEBUGP (("No rel value in Link header, skipping.\n"));
+          continue;
+        }
+
+      urlstr = xstrndup (url_beg, url_len);
+      DEBUGP (("URL=%s\n", urlstr));
+      DEBUGP (("rel=%s\n", rel));
+
+      /* Handle signatures.
+         Libmetalink only supports one signature per file. Therefore we stop
+         as soon as we successfully get first supported signature.  */
+      if (sig_count == 0 &&
+          !strcmp (rel, "describedby") &&
+          find_key_value (attrs_beg, val_end, "type", &reltype) &&
+          !strcmp (reltype, "application/pgp-signature")
+          )
+        {
+          /* Download the signature to a temporary file.  */
+          FILE *_output_stream = output_stream;
+          bool _output_stream_regular = output_stream_regular;
+
+          output_stream = tmpfile ();
+          if (output_stream)
+            {
+              struct iri *iri = iri_new ();
+              struct url *url;
+              int url_err;
+
+              set_uri_encoding (iri, opt.locale, true);
+              url = url_parse (urlstr, &url_err, iri, false);
+
+              if (!url)
+                {
+                  char *error = url_error (urlstr, url_err);
+                  log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ET, _("When downloading signature:\n"
+                                             "%s: %s.\n"), urlstr, error);
+                  xfree (error);
+                }
+              else
+                {
+                  /* Avoid recursive Metalink from HTTP headers.  */
+                  bool _metalink_http = opt.metalink_over_http;
+                  uerr_t retr_err;
+
+                  opt.metalink_over_http = false;
+                  retr_err = retrieve_url (url, urlstr, NULL, NULL,
+                                           NULL, NULL, false, iri, false);
+                  opt.metalink_over_http = _metalink_http;
+
+                  url_free (url);
+                  iri_free (iri);
+
+                  if (retr_err == RETROK)
+                    {
+                      /* Signature is in the temporary file. Read it into
+                         metalink resource structure.  */
+                      metalink_signature_t msig;
+                      size_t siglen;
+
+                      fseek (output_stream, 0, SEEK_END);
+                      siglen = ftell (output_stream);
+                      fseek (output_stream, 0, SEEK_SET);
+
+                      DEBUGP (("siglen=%lu\n", siglen));
+
+                      msig.signature = xmalloc (siglen + 1);
+                      if (fread (msig.signature, siglen, 1, output_stream) != 1)
+                        {
+                          log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                   _("Unable to read signature content from "
+                                     "temporary file. Skipping.\n"));
+                          xfree (msig.signature);
+                        }
+                      else
+                        {
+                          msig.signature[siglen] = '\0'; /* Just in case.  */
+                          msig.mediatype = xstrdup ("application/pgp-signature");
+
+                          DEBUGP (("Signature (%s):\n%s\n",
+                                   msig.mediatype, msig.signature));
+
+                          mfile->signature = xnew (metalink_signature_t);
+                          *mfile->signature = msig;
+
+                          sig_count++;
+                        }
+                    }
+                }
+              fclose (output_stream);
+            }
+          else
+            {
+              log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ET, _("Could not create temporary file. "
+                                       "Skipping signature download.\n"));
+            }
+          output_stream_regular = _output_stream_regular;
+          output_stream = _output_stream;
+        } /* Iterate over signatures.  */
+
+        /* Handle Metalink resources.  */
+      else if (!strcmp (rel, "duplicate"))
+        {
+          metalink_resource_t mres = {0};
+          char *pristr;
+
+          /*
+             Valid ranges for the "pri" attribute are from
+             1 to 999999.  Mirror servers with a lower value of the "pri"
+             attribute have a higher priority, while mirrors with an undefined
+             "pri" attribute are considered to have a value of 999999, which is
+             the lowest priority.
+
+             rfc6249 section 3.1
+           */
+          mres.priority = DEFAULT_PRI;
+          if (find_key_value (url_end, val_end, "pri", &pristr))
+            {
+              long pri;
+              char *end_pristr;
+              /* Do not care for errno since 0 is error in this case.  */
+              pri = strtol (pristr, &end_pristr, 10);
+              if (end_pristr != pristr + strlen (pristr) ||
+                  !VALID_PRI_RANGE (pri))
+                {
+                  /* This is against the specification, so let's inform the user.  */
+                  log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                             _("Invalid pri value. Assuming %d.\n"),
+                             DEFAULT_PRI);
+                }
+              else
+                mres.priority = pri;
+              xfree (pristr);
+            }
+
+          switch (url_scheme (urlstr))
+            {
+            case SCHEME_HTTP:
+              mres.type = xstrdup ("http");
+              break;
+#ifdef HAVE_SSL
+            case SCHEME_HTTPS:
+              mres.type = xstrdup ("https");
+              break;
+#endif
+            case SCHEME_FTP:
+              mres.type = xstrdup ("ftp");
+              break;
+            default:
+              DEBUGP (("Unsupported url scheme in %s. Skipping resource.\n", urlstr));
+            }
+
+          if (mres.type)
+            {
+              DEBUGP (("TYPE=%s\n", mres.type));
+
+              /* At this point we have validated the new resource.  */
+
+              find_key_value (url_end, val_end, "geo", &mres.location);
+
+              mres.url = urlstr;
+              urlstr = NULL;
+
+              mres.preference = 0;
+              if (has_key (url_end, val_end, "pref"))
+                {
+                  DEBUGP (("This resource has preference\n"));
+                  mres.preference = 1;
+                }
+
+              /* 1 slot from new resource, 1 slot for null-termination.  */
+              mfile->resources = xrealloc (mfile->resources,
+                                           sizeof (metalink_resource_t *) * (res_count + 2));
+              mfile->resources[res_count] = xnew0 (metalink_resource_t);
+              *mfile->resources[res_count] = mres;
+              res_count++;
+            }
+        } /* Handle resource link (rel=duplicate).  */
+      else
+        DEBUGP (("This link header was not used for Metalink\n"));
+
+      xfree (urlstr);
+      xfree (reltype);
+      xfree (rel);
+    } /* Iterate over link headers.  */
+
+  /* Null-terminate resources array.  */
+  mfile->resources[res_count] = 0;
+
+  if (res_count == 0)
+    {
+      DEBUGP (("No valid metalink references found.\n"));
+      goto fail;
+    }
+
+  /* Find all Digest headers.  */
+  for (i = 0;
+       (i = resp_header_locate (resp, "Digest", i, &val_beg, &val_end)) != -1;
+       i++)
+    {
+      const char *dig_pos;
+      char *dig_type, *dig_hash;
+
+      /* Each Digest header can include multiple hashes. Example:
+           Digest: SHA=thvDyvhfIqlvFe+A9MYgxAfm1q5=,unixsum=30637
+           Digest: md5=HUXZLQLMuI/KZ5KDcJPcOA==
+       */
+      for (dig_pos = val_beg;
+           (dig_pos = find_key_values (dig_pos, val_end, &dig_type, &dig_hash));
+           dig_pos++)
+        {
+          /* The hash here is assumed to be base64. We need the hash in hex.
+             Therefore we convert: base64 -> binary -> hex.  */
+          const size_t dig_hash_str_len = strlen (dig_hash);
+          char *bin_hash = alloca (dig_hash_str_len * 3 / 4 + 1);
+          size_t hash_bin_len;
+
+          hash_bin_len = base64_decode (dig_hash, bin_hash);
+
+          /* One slot for me, one for zero-termination.  */
+          mfile->checksums =
+                  xrealloc (mfile->checksums,
+                            sizeof (metalink_checksum_t *) * (hash_count + 2));
+          mfile->checksums[hash_count] = xnew (metalink_checksum_t);
+          mfile->checksums[hash_count]->type = dig_type;
+
+          mfile->checksums[hash_count]->hash = xmalloc (hash_bin_len * 2 + 1);
+          hex_to_string (mfile->checksums[hash_count]->hash, bin_hash, hash_bin_len);
+
+          xfree (dig_hash);
+
+          hash_count++;
+        }
+    }
+
+  /* Zero-terminate checksums array.  */
+  mfile->checksums[hash_count] = 0;
+
+  /*
+    If Instance Digests are not provided by the Metalink servers, the
+    Link header fields pertaining to this specification MUST be ignored.
+
+    rfc6249 section 6
+   */
+  if (hash_count == 0)
+    {
+      logputs (LOG_VERBOSE,
+               _("Could not find acceptable digest for Metalink resources.\n"
+                 "Ignoring them.\n"));
+      goto fail;
+    }
+
+  /* Metalink data is OK. Now we just need to sort the resources based
+     on their priorities, preference, and perhaps location.  */
+  stable_sort (mfile->resources, res_count, sizeof (metalink_resource_t *), metalink_res_cmp);
+
+  /* Restore sensible preference values (in case someone cares to look).  */
+  for (i = 0; i < res_count; ++i)
+    mfile->resources[i]->preference = 1000000 - mfile->resources[i]->priority;
+
+  metalink = xnew0 (metalink_t);
+  metalink->files = xmalloc (sizeof (metalink_file_t *) * 2);
+  metalink->files[0] = mfile;
+  metalink->files[1] = 0;
+  metalink->origin = xstrdup (u->url);
+  metalink->version = METALINK_VERSION_4;
+  /* Leave other fields set to 0.  */
+
+  return metalink;
+
+fail:
+  /* Free all allocated memory.  */
+  if (metalink)
+    metalink_delete (metalink);
+  else
+    metalink_file_delete (mfile);
+  return NULL;
+}
+#endif /* HAVE_METALINK */

+/* Loop through all files in metalink structure and retrieve them.
+   Returns RETROK if all files were downloaded.
+   Returns last retrieval error (from retrieve_url) if some files
+   could not be downloaded.  */
+uerr_t
+retrieve_from_metalink (const metalink_t* metalink)
+{
+  metalink_file_t **mfile_ptr;
+  uerr_t last_retr_err = RETROK; /* Store last encountered retrieve error.  */
+
+  FILE *_output_stream = output_stream;
+  bool _output_stream_regular = output_stream_regular;
+  char *_output_document = opt.output_document;
+
+  DEBUGP (("Retrieving from Metalink\n"));
+
+  /* No files to download.  */
+  if (!metalink->files)
+    return RETROK;
+
+  if (opt.output_document)
+    {
+      /* We cannot support output_document as we need to compute checksum
+         of downloaded file, and to remove it if the checksum is bad.  */
+      log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+               _("-O not supported for metalink download. Ignoring.\n"));
+    }
+
+  for (mfile_ptr = metalink->files; *mfile_ptr; mfile_ptr++)
+    {
+      metalink_file_t *mfile = *mfile_ptr;
+      metalink_resource_t **mres_ptr;
+      char *filename = NULL;
+      bool hash_ok = false;
+
+      uerr_t retr_err;
+
+      /* -1 -> file should be rejected
+         0 -> could not verify
+         1 -> verified successfully  */
+      char sig_status = 0;
+
+      output_stream = NULL;
+
+      DEBUGP (("Processing metalink file %s...\n", quote (mfile->name)));
+
+      /* Resources are sorted by priority.  */
+      for (mres_ptr = mfile->resources; *mres_ptr; mres_ptr++)
+        {
+          metalink_resource_t *mres = *mres_ptr;
+          metalink_checksum_t **mchksum_ptr, *mchksum;
+          struct iri *iri;
+          struct url *url;
+          int url_err;
+
+          if (!RES_TYPE_SUPPORTED (mres->type))
+            {
+              logprintf (LOG_VERBOSE,
+                         _("Resource type %s not supported, ignoring...\n"),
+                         quote (mres->type));
+              continue;
+            }
+
+          retr_err = METALINK_RETR_ERROR;
+
+          /* If output_stream is not NULL, then we have failed on
+             previous resource and are retrying. Thus, remove the file.  */
+          if (output_stream)
+            {
+              fclose (output_stream);
+              output_stream = NULL;
+              if (unlink (filename))
+                log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ET, "unlink: %s\n", strerror (errno));
+              xfree (filename);
+            }
+
+          /* Parse our resource URL.  */
+          iri = iri_new ();
+          set_uri_encoding (iri, opt.locale, true);
+          url = url_parse (mres->url, &url_err, iri, false);
+
+          if (!url)
+            {
+              char *error = url_error (mres->url, url_err);
+              log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ET, "%s: %s.\n", mres->url, error);
+              xfree (error);
+              inform_exit_status (URLERROR);
+              iri_free (iri);
+              continue;
+            }
+          else
+            {
+              /* Avoid recursive Metalink from HTTP headers.  */
+              bool _metalink_http = opt.metalink_over_http;
+
+              /* Assure proper local file name regardless of the URL
+                 of particular Metalink resource.
+                 To do that we create the local file here and put
+                 it as output_stream. We restore the original configuration
+                 after we are finished with the file.  */
+              output_stream = unique_create (mfile->name, true, &filename);
+              output_stream_regular = true;
+
+              /* Store the real file name for displaying in messages.  */
+              opt.output_document = filename;
+
+              opt.metalink_over_http = false;
+              DEBUGP (("Storing to %s\n", filename));
+              retr_err = retrieve_url (url, mres->url, NULL, NULL,
+                                       NULL, NULL, opt.recursive, iri, false);
+              opt.metalink_over_http = _metalink_http;
+            }
+          url_free (url);
+          iri_free (iri);
+
+          if (retr_err == RETROK)
+            {
+              FILE *local_file;
+
+              /* Check the digest.  */
+              local_file = fopen (filename, "r");
+              if (!local_file)
+                {
+                  log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ET, _("Could not open downloaded file.\n"));
+                  continue;
+                }
+
+              for (mchksum_ptr = mfile->checksums; *mchksum_ptr; mchksum_ptr++)
+                {
+                  char sha256[SHA256_DIGEST_SIZE];
+                  char sha256_txt[2 * SHA256_DIGEST_SIZE + 1];
+
+                  mchksum = *mchksum_ptr;
+
+                  /* I have seen both variants...  */
+                  if (strcasecmp (mchksum->type, "sha256")
+                      && strcasecmp (mchksum->type, "sha-256"))
+                    {
+                      DEBUGP (("Ignoring unsupported checksum type %s.\n",
+                               quote (mchksum->type)));
+                      continue;
+                    }
+
+                  logprintf (LOG_VERBOSE, _("Computing checksum for %s\n"),
+                             quote (mfile->name));
+
+                  sha256_stream (local_file, sha256);
+                  hex_to_string (sha256_txt, sha256, SHA256_DIGEST_SIZE);
+                  DEBUGP (("Declared hash: %s\n", mchksum->hash));
+                  DEBUGP (("Computed hash: %s\n", sha256_txt));
+                  if (!strcmp (sha256_txt, mchksum->hash))
+                    {
+                      logputs (LOG_VERBOSE,
+                               _("Checksum matches.\n"));
+                      hash_ok = true;
+                    }
+                  else
+                    {
+                      log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                 _("Checksum mismatch for file %s.\n"),
+                                 quote (mfile->name));
+                      hash_ok = false;
+                    }
+
+                  /* Stop as soon as we checked the supported checksum.  */
+                  break;
+                } /* Iterate over available checksums.  */
+              fclose (local_file);
+              local_file = NULL;
+
+              if (!hash_ok)
+                continue;
+
+              sig_status = 0; /* Not verified.  */
+
+#ifdef HAVE_GPGME
+              /* Check the crypto signature.  */
+              if (mfile->signature)
+                {
+                  metalink_signature_t *msig;
+                  gpgme_error_t gpgerr;
+                  gpgme_ctx_t gpgctx;
+                  gpgme_data_t gpgsigdata, gpgdata;
+                  gpgme_verify_result_t gpgres;
+                  int fd;
+
+                  /* Initialize the library - as name suggests.  */
+                  gpgme_check_version (NULL);
+
+                  /* Open data file.  */
+                  fd = open (filename, O_RDONLY);
+                  if (fd == -1)
+                    {
+                      log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                               _("Could not open downloaded file for signature "
+                                 "verification.\n"));
+                      goto gpg_skip_verification;
+                    }
+
+                  /* Assign file descriptor to GPG data structure.  */
+                  gpgerr = gpgme_data_new_from_fd (&gpgdata, fd);
+                  if (gpgerr !=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                    {
+                      log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                 "GPGME data_new_from_fd: %s\n",
+                                 gpgme_strerror (gpgerr));
+                      goto gpg_cleanup_fd;
+                    }
+
+                  /* Prepare new GPGME context.  */
+                  gpgerr = gpgme_new (&gpgctx);
+                  if (gpgerr !=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                    {
+                      log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                 "GPGME new: %s\n",
+                                 gpgme_strerror (gpgerr));
+                      goto gpg_cleanup_data;
+                    }
+
+                  /* Note that this will only work for Metalink-over-HTTP
+                     requests (that we parse manually) due to a bug in
+                     Libmetalink. Another problem with Libmetalink is that
+                     it supports at most one signature per file. The below
+                     line should be modified after Libmetalink resolves these
+                     issues.  */
+                  for (msig = mfile->signature; msig == mfile->signature; msig++)
+                    {
+                      gpgme_signature_t gpgsig;
+                      gpgme_protocol_t gpgprot = GPGME_PROTOCOL_UNKNOWN;
+
+                      DEBUGP (("Veryfying signature %s:\n%s\n",
+                               quote (msig->mediatype),
+                               msig->signature));
+
+                      /* Check signature type.  */
+                      if (!strcmp (msig->mediatype, "application/pgp-signature"))
+                        gpgprot = GPGME_PROTOCOL_OpenPGP;
+                      else /* Unsupported signature type.  */
+                        continue;
+
+                      gpgerr = gpgme_set_protocol (gpgctx, gpgprot);
+                      if (gpgerr !=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                        {
+                          log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                     "GPGME set_protocol: %s\n",
+                                     gpgme_strerror (gpgerr));
+                          continue;
+                        }
+
+                      /* Load the signature.  */
+                      gpgerr = gpgme_data_new_from_mem (&gpgsigdata,
+                                                        msig->signature,
+                                                        strlen (msig->signature),
+                                                        0);
+                      if (gpgerr !=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                        {
+                          log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                     _("GPGME data_new_from_mem: %s\n"),
+                                     gpgme_strerror (gpgerr));
+                          continue;
+                        }
+
+                      /* Verify the signature.  */
+                      gpgerr = gpgme_op_verify (gpgctx, gpgsigdata, gpgdata, NULL);
+                      if (gpgerr !=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                        {
+                          log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                     _("GPGME op_verify: %s\n"),
+                                     gpgme_strerror (gpgerr));
+                          gpgme_data_release (gpgsigdata);
+                          continue;
+                        }
+
+                      /* Check the results.  */
+                      gpgres = gpgme_op_verify_result (gpgctx);
+                      if (!gpgres)
+                        {
+                          log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                   _("GPGME op_verify_result: NULL\n"));
+                          gpgme_data_release (gpgsigdata);
+                          continue;
+                        }
+
+                      /* The list is null-terminated.  */
+                      for (gpgsig = gpgres->signatures; gpgsig; gpgsig = gpgsig->next)
+                        {
+                          DEBUGP (("Checking signature 0x%p\n",
+                                   (void *) gpgsig));
+                          DEBUGP (("Summary=0x%x Status=0x%x\n",
+                                   gpgsig->summary, gpgsig->status & 0xFFFF));
+
+                          if (gpgsig->summary
+                              & (GPGME_SIGSUM_VALID | GPGME_SIGSUM_GREEN))
+                            {
+                              logputs (LOG_VERBOSE,
+                                       _("Signature validation suceeded.\n"));
+                              sig_status = 1;
+                              break;
+                            }
+
+                          if (gpgsig->summary & GPGME_SIGSUM_RED)
+                            {
+                              logputs (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                       _("Invalid signature. Rejecting resource.\n"));
+                              sig_status = -1;
+                              break;
+                            }
+
+                          if (gpgsig->summary == 0
+                              && (gpgsig->status & 0xFFFF) == G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                            {
+                              logputs (LOG_VERBOSE,
+                                       _("Data matches signature, but signature "
+                                         "is not trusted.\n"));
+                            }
+
+                          if ((gpgsig->status & 0xFFFF) != GPG_ERR_NO_ERROR)
+                            {
+                              log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                                         "GPGME: %s\n",
+                                         gpgme_strerror (gpgsig->status & 0xFFFF));
+                            }
+                        }
+
+                      gpgme_data_release (gpgsigdata);
+
+                      if (sig_status != 0)
+                        break;
+                    } /* Iterate over signatures.  */
+
+                  gpgme_release (gpgctx);
+gpg_cleanup_data:
+                  gpgme_data_release (gpgdata);
+gpg_cleanup_fd:
+                  close (fd);
+                } /* endif (mfile->signature) */
+gpg_skip_verification:
+#endif
+              /* Stop if file was downloaded with success.  */
+              if (sig_status >= 0)
+                break;
+            } /* endif RETR_OK.  */
+        } /* Iterate over resources.  */
+
+      if (retr_err != RETROK)
+        {
+          logprintf (LOG_VERBOSE, _("Failed to download %s. Skipping resource.\n"),
+                     quote (mfile->name));
+        }
+      else if (!hash_ok)
+        {
+          retr_err = METALINK_CHKSUM_ERROR;
+          log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                     _("File %s retrieved but checksum does not match. "
+                       "\n"), quote (mfile->name));
+        }
+#ifdef HAVE_GPGME
+        /* Signature will be only validated if hash check was successful.  */
+      else if (sig_status < 0)
+        {
+          retr_err = METALINK_SIG_ERROR;
+          log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ET,
+                     _("File %s retrieved but signature does not match. "
+                       "\n"), quote (mfile->name));
+        }
+#endif
+      last_retr_err = retr_err == RETROK ? last_retr_err : retr_err;
+
+      /* Remove the file if error encountered or if option specified.
+         Note: the file has been downloaded using *_loop. Therefore, it
+         is not necessary to keep the file for continuated download.  */
+      if ((retr_err != RETROK || opt.delete_after)
+           && filename != NULL && file_exists_p (filename))
+        {
+          logprintf (LOG_VERBOSE, _("Removing %s.\n"), quote (filename));
+          if (unlink (filename))
+            logprintf (LOG_NOTQUIET, "unlink: %s\n", strerror (errno));
+        }
+      fclose (output_stream);
+      output_stream = NULL;
+      xfree (filename);
+    } /* Iterate over files.  */
+
+  /* Restore original values.  */
+  opt.output_document = _output_document;
+  output_stream_regular = _output_stream_regular;
+  output_stream = _output_stream;
+
+  return last_retr_err;
+}
